Question 430903: 5. Graph the quadratic variation if g(x) varies directly with x2, and g(x) = 50 when x = 5.

If g(x) varies directly as x%5E2, then we can write g(x) as:
g%28x%29+=+kx%5E2 where k is a constant.
Given g%285%29+=+50, we can find k
50+=+k%285%29%5E2+-%3E+k+=+2
So the function is g%28x%29+=+2x%5E2
